Overview
As a Project Manager at JR Merit, you will be responsible for managing the overall project direction, completion, and financial outcome while fostering both the owner and subcontractor relationships. You are self-motivated and skilled in client acquisition and services, managing teams, executing tasks, and mentoring onsite staff and field personnel. The Project Manager must possess business management acumen, leadership, and technical skills to assure client goals are surpassed. You bring a positive, “can-do” attitude, a strong drive to “make it happen”, top-notch professionalism, and the desire to be a lifelong learner and advance as opportunities are presented.
This position reports directly to Senior Leadership and is considered part of the Operations team. The Project Manager will have a team of direct reports including field supervisors and project engineers.
